Mikael Blomkvist, publisher of Millennium magazine, has made his living exposing the crooked and corrupt practices of establishment Swedish figures. So when a young journalist approaches him with a meticulously researched thesis about sex trafficking in Sweden and those in high office who abuse underage girls, Blomkvist immediately throws himself into the investigation.

The Girl Who Played with Fire is a compelling crime drama film released in 2009, directed by Daniel Alfredson. It is the second installment in the film adaptation of Stieg Larsson's internationally acclaimed Millennium trilogy. This movie dives deep into the dark and intricate world of mystery, crime, and suspense, brilliantly capturing the gritty essence of the source material.

The film continues the story of Lisbeth Salander, a brilliant yet troubled hacker with a complicated past. Noomi Rapace delivers a riveting performance as Lisbeth, bringing a profound depth to the character's fierce independence and vulnerability. Michael Nyqvist stars as Mikael Blomkvist, an investigative journalist deeply intertwined with Lisbeth's life, continuing their complex partnership as they uncover dangerous secrets.

Plot Summary:

The narrative picks up shortly after the events of the first film, The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o. Lisbeth Salander has returned to Stockholm, but her life remains as turbulent as ever. The story revolves around a series of murders involving sex traffickers that shock Sweden. Salander finds herself at the center of the investigation when she is suspected of being directly involved in the crimes.

As Mikael Blomkvist works tirelessly to clear her name, the duo delves deeper into a complex conspiracy that ties back to Salander's own abusive history. The film explores themes such as corruption, the abuse of power, and the resilience of a woman fighting for justice. Its narrative is a stunning blend of suspense, emotion, and social commentary.

Cast and Characters:

  • Noomi Rapace as Lisbeth Salander: A fiercely intelligent hacker with a troubled past, Lisbeth is the film's central figure who challenges society's darkest secrets.
  • Michael Nyqvist as Mikael Blomkvist: An investigative journalist committed to uncovering the truth, Blomkvist serves as Lisbeth's ally and friend throughout the investigation.
  • Additional supporting actors include Lena Endre as Erika Berger, Lars Green as Jan Bublanski, and Peter Andersson as Dragan Armansky, all contributing significantly to the story's development.

Direction and Writing:

Director Daniel Alfredson skillfully adapts the complex layers of Larsson's novel into a gripping cinematic experience, balancing well-paced suspense with character-driven storytelling. The screenplay was crafted to stay faithful to the original narrative, highlighting the psychological depth of the characters.

While the film is in Swedish, it achieved international acclaim, thanks in part to the universal themes of justice and the fight against corruption. The captivating performances, especially by Noomi Rapace, garnered high praise from critics worldwide, solidifying her portrayal of Lisbeth Salander as iconic and unforgettable.

Critical Reception and Legacy:

The Girl Who Played with Fire was praised for its intense storytelling, complex characters, and the way it tackled challenging social issues. It is regarded as a standout film in the crime genre and a worthy continuation from the first movie, The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o.

The movie also plays a pivotal role in popularizing Scandinavian noir films internationally, contributing to the global interest in Nordic crime dramas.

Despite being a dubbed movie for many audiences, its raw and authentic portrayal of sensitive subjects ensures that it is more than just a thriller—it's a profound narrative about resilience and justice.

In conclusion, The Girl Who Played with Fire (2009) is a masterful film that combines intense drama with a mysterious crime plot, driven by outstanding performances and sharp direction. It is an essential watch for fans of the genre and those who appreciate stories with depth, tension, and social awareness.
